The Importance Of Healthcare IT Support Specialists

Healthcare IT Support Specialists play a critical role in ensuring the smooth operation of healthcare institutions by providing technical support for various systems and software used in patient care With the increasing reliance on technology in the healthcare industry, the need for skilled IT professionals in this field has never been greater In this article, we will explore the role of a Healthcare IT Support Specialist and why they are essential to the functioning of healthcare organizations.

Healthcare IT Support Specialists are responsible for maintaining and troubleshooting the technology infrastructure that healthcare providers rely on to deliver quality care to patients This includes managing electronic health records (EHR) systems, ensuring the security and compliance of patient data, and providing technical support to staff members They are also responsible for implementing new technology solutions, training staff on how to use them, and responding to any technical issues that may arise.

One of the key responsibilities of a Healthcare IT Support Specialist is to ensure the security and confidentiality of patient information With the increasing threat of cyber attacks and data breaches, healthcare organizations must have robust security measures in place to protect patient data IT Support Specialists play a crucial role in implementing and maintaining these security measures, such as firewalls, encryption, and access controls, to safeguard sensitive information from unauthorized access.

In addition to security, Healthcare IT Support Specialists are also responsible for ensuring that all technology systems comply with healthcare regulations and standards This includes regulations such as the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A), which governs the privacy and security of patient health information IT Support Specialists must have a thorough understanding of these regulations and ensure that all systems are in compliance to avoid costly fines and legal repercussions.

From electronic medical records to telemedicine platforms, advances in technology have the potential to revolutionize the way healthcare is delivered IT Support Specialists play a crucial role in helping healthcare organizations navigate the complex world of technology and integrate these solutions into their day-to-day operations.

The role of a Healthcare IT Support Specialist requires a unique set of skills and knowledge In addition to technical expertise in areas such as networking, hardware, and software, IT Support Specialists in healthcare must also have a strong understanding of healthcare operations and clinical workflows They must be able to communicate effectively with both technical and non-technical staff members and have the ability to troubleshoot and resolve issues quickly to minimize disruptions to patient care.

The demand for Healthcare IT Support Specialists is expected to continue growing as healthcare organizations increasingly rely on technology to deliver care According to the Bureau of Labor Statistics, employment of computer support specialists, including Healthcare IT Support Specialists, is projected to grow 10 percent from 2019 to 2029, much faster than the average for all occupations This growth is driven by the increasing use of technology in healthcare and the need to ensure the security and efficiency of digital systems.
